What Are Mosquito Season Outlooks?

Mosquito season outlooks provide forecasts and analyses of mosquito activity levels, helping you anticipate periods of increased mosquito presence. These outlooks consider factors such as temperature, rainfall, and humidity, which influence mosquito breeding and activity.

Interpreting Mosquito Season Outlooks

  • Risk Levels: Outlooks often categorize risk levels as low, moderate, or high, indicating the likelihood of mosquito activity and potential disease transmission.

  • Preventive Measures: Based on the outlook, take appropriate actions such as using insect repellent, wearing protective clothing, and eliminating standing water where mosquitoes breed.
